A psychology essay, written by a student called Samantha Fulnecky at The University of Oklahoma (OU), has prompted an online culture war.
Fulnecky received a mark of 0 on her paper, which repeatedly referenced the Bible. In response, she filed a report which alleged discrimination over religious beliefs.
The university has since placed the instructor who issued the grade on leave, and the incident has sparked a furious response from conservatives and criticism from the left.
